A train trip from Fleet to Birmingham New Street takes about 3hrs 14 mins on average, covering roughly 93 miles (151 kilometres). With around 43 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£12.50,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Fleet Train Station is designed to make your travel experience as smooth as possible with a variety of facilities that cater to different requirements. The ticket office is open from early in the morning to late in the evening, ensuring you can grab a ticket whenever you need one. Ticket machines are accessible and equipped to handle Disabled Persons Railcard discounts — a boon for travelers with special requirements. If you've bought your ticket online, collecting it is a breeze via the self-service machines.
However, don't expect to find luggage storage or a 1st Class Lounge at this station. Instead, you can enjoy other amenities such as refreshment facilities and ATM access. For additional support, there are help points and customer service options available, ensuring you won’t feel lost or stranded. Plus, you can stay connected with the availability of public Wi-Fi and payphones.

Fleet Station proudly supports accessible travel for everyone. The station offers step-free access throughout, ensuring that all platforms can be easily navigated by those with mobility challenges. There are acc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and three accessible parking spaces, though staff help is not available on-site. It's important for passengers needing extra assistance to communicate with onboard train guards or utilize the Assisted Boarding Points service.

Birmingham New Street is open and ready to cater to all of your travel needs. The ticket office operates extensive hours, opening from 5:15 AM to 11 PM on weekdays and 8 AM to 11 PM on Sundays, ensuring you can purchase or collect your tickets at a time that suits you. Remember to bring your online purchase collection codes to use the available ticket machines. Accessibility is a top priority, with step-free access throughout the station, elevators and escalators serving all platforms, and dedicated staff available for assistance. However, note that accessible ticket machines are not available.
If you're in need of some refreshments or a shopping fix, you’re in luck. With a variety of food and drink outlets ranging from Costa Coffee to M&S Food and The Pasty Shop, you won't go hungry. For those looking to stay connected, public Wi-Fi is available across the station, making it easy for you to work or catch up on your favorite shows while waiting. There's also CCTV coverage providing enhanced security throughout the premise.

Ready to explore beyond Birmingham? New Street's strategic location offers myriad transport links to let you do just that. Taxis can be picked up from Navigation Street, while nearby bus stops on Smallbrook Queensway and Hill Street provide plentiful options to get you where you need to go. Most buses are wheelchair accessible, ensuring a seamless journey for everyone. Additionally, the Midland Metro tram network, easily accessible from the station, offers a swift way to get around the city.
If flying's on your itinerary, there's a regular train service to Birmingham International Airport, just a brief 10-15 minute ride away.
